Volume Control in Firefox 11+
This is an problem that has cropped up recently. Some of you may have noticed that the volume controls have disappeared from the audio player in Firefox 11+. True, you can mute it, and the volume controls are still controllable via the keyboard’s up and down keys, but the volume slider itself was removed due to two bugs. I assume this will return in the future, but for now, in case you were wondering what happened to them, it’s not your fault. (You can, of course, use the Media API to build your own set of custom controls.)

  • Digital audio ouput - why no volume control??

    This is a problem that has been around for a while (ie. pre-Leopard).
    Why is there *no global volume control* when using digital audio output? This includes the inability to mute the output as well as adjust the volume with either the keyboard or the apple remote.
    It is *particularly annoying* with Leopard's Front Row as music is not being played via iTunes anymore so I can't use the iTunes volume control...
    Please fix this Apple, it can't be that hard. There is no logical reason for disabling volume control for digital outpu!
    Thanks,
    Paul Martin

    nitramluap wrote:
    It IS possible, actually and its omission makes no sense.
    Yes, it is possible but it isn't desirable. Here's why:
    For any linear digital audio encoding process, the bit depth determines the resolution of the volume levels the format can reproduce. For example, for 16 bit audio there are 65536 possible volume levels between dead silent & the absolute maximum possible level (digital clipping). For 24 bit audio there are about 16.7 million levels.
    So let's say that you want to turn down the volume at the digital output. The only way to do this is by throwing away all of those levels louder than the desired volume by scaling the output to what is effectively a lower bit depth. One half as loud means the most significant bit ("MSB") will never be a one; half that loud & the next MSB won't be used, & so on.
    At first, this doesn't seem so bad but the problem is the human ear doesn't interpret "one half as loud" as you might think: hearing is logarithmic (which is why we usually use the logarithmic unit "dB" to measure it), so a sound that is 1/2 the intensity of maximum is only slightly quieter to the ear. Depending on the maximum level the digital input device can produce, it could easily be necessary to scale the digital output to one ten thousandth or less of the maximum output just to achieve a comfortable level, & to scale it much smaller still for background music levels.
    So, for an effective volume control with a usable range from "very quiet" to "full tilt" you would really be going from "miserably inadequate resolution" to "high quality resolution."
    If you want to hear just how miserable sounding the quiet settings would be, & you have any sound editing software that can change digital volume levels of samples, try this:
    Select a short sample & reduce it by 40 dB. Save it & then renormalize that saved sample to full scale. Listen to the result & compare it to the original. Not too pleasant, is it?

  • Mp3 Files in HTML5 Audio player are working fine in Windows browsers but not playing song in Linux browsers. Please help

    I have build an Audio player with HTML5 and jquery. Its working fine in firefox browser in windows OS.
    But when i run that code on Linux OS browser. It doesn't play the song. Is this a bug or there is problem in my code ? Please help

    On Linux you need proper GStreamer support to play mp3 files with the HTML5 media player.
    *media.gstreamer.enabled = true
    *Bug 794282 - Enable GStreamer in official builds
